Vinegar Syndrome Bringing Horror Spoof 'Pandemonium' to Blu-ray for the First Time Ever


Vinegar Syndrome Pandemonium Blu-ray Announced

Jam packed with bizarre humor and even stranger death sequences, Vinegar Syndrome has announced they will be bringing Alfred Sole's (Alice Sweet Alice) early '80s cult favorite Pandemonium to Blu-ray in a brand new 2K restoration!


Pandemonium comes to Blu-ray for the first time ever on September 1st, 2020.


"In 1963, a group of college cheerleading students were brutally slain by a mysterious killer, resulting in the closure of the school they attended. Now, former student and professional cheerleader, Bambi, has decided to re-open the institution. As new students arrive, it’s not long before the murderer makes his presence known and the bloody hi-jinx resume. Even worse, the only hope of unmasking the culprit falls upon an overworked Canadian Mountie."


Special Features Include:

  • Newly scanned and restored in 2K from its 35mm interpositive

  • "Dying Of Laughter" - an interview with director Alfred Sole

  • Promotional still gallery

  • Reversible cover artwork

  • SDH English subtitles

The Blu-ray's special limited edition embossed slipcover (designed by Ralf Krause) is limited to 2,500 units and is only available at VinegarSyndrome.com.


Pandemonium features an astonishing cast, including Carol Kane (When a Stranger Calls), Judge Reinhold (Fast Times at Ridgemont High), Phil Hartman ("Saturday Night Live") Tom Smothers ("The Smothers Brothers"), Paul Reubens ("Pee-Wee’s Playhouse"), and Tab Hunter (Lust in the Dust).
